Next Generation CMS :: Форум поддержки

Заинтересовала наша система? Тогда этот форум для Вас!

Вы не зашли.

#1 2012-05-08 00:05:31

t3s
Участник
Откуда планета The мля...
Зарегистрирован: 2009-04-09
Сообщений: 228
Рейтинг :   13 
Сайт

как получить ид новости в результате поиска?

в новостной ленте  работает

$SYSTEM_FLAGS['news']['db.id']

а вот в результатах поиска массив $SYSTEM_FLAGS ничего похожего не содержит...
как взять ид для каждого из результатов?

должно же быть что-то подобное, раз имеются ссылки для редактирования/удаления в результатах поиска...

Изменено t3s (2012-05-08 00:14:16)


Проекты любой сложности. Качественно. Дорого.

Не в сети

#2 2012-05-09 01:33:02

vitaly
Администратор
Откуда Россия
Зарегистрирован: 2008-10-08
Сообщений: 2,823
Рейтинг :   118 

Re: как получить ид новости в результате поиска?

t3s, это поле заполняется при показе конкретной новости.
Для результата просмотра категории (и для результатов поиска) оно недоступно.

Опиши задачу более детально (в чём цель?), подскажу где можно взять данные.

Не в сети

#3 2012-05-11 18:29:17

t3s
Участник
Откуда планета The мля...
Зарегистрирован: 2009-04-09
Сообщений: 228
Рейтинг :   13 
Сайт

Re: как получить ид новости в результате поиска?

требовался аналог вот этого плагина
http://ngcms.ru/forum/viewtopic.php?pid=29274
только не для добавления а для редактирования, т.е. пользователя нельзя пускать в админку но нужно предоставить возможность редактировать "свои" новости

уже неактуально т.к. сделал немного хакнув includes/news.php, т.е. по аналогии с

$tvars['vars']['[edit-news]']

добавил

if ($row['author_id'] == $userROW['id']){
$tvars['vars']['[edit-news2]'] = blablabla;
}

но если есть варианты реализации без хаков движка, то с удовольствием выслушаю

Изменено t3s (2012-05-11 18:31:08)


Проекты любой сложности. Качественно. Дорого.

Не в сети

Подвал раздела

Работает на FluxBB